CPU程序性能优化|调用|寄存器|编译器|数据流_网易订阅
可以看到,开启-O2优化时,编译器帮我们把中间结果存到了临时变量中(寄存器%xmm0),而不是像-O1优化时每次从内存中读取;但是考虑到memoryaliasing的情况,即使-O2优化,依然需要每次循环将中间结果保存到内存。//combine3-O1.L1:vmovsd(%rbx),%xmm0vmulsd(%rdx),%xmm0,%xmm0vm...
回归算法本质,如何设计一种更好的证明递归方案?
值得一提的是不是所有算法都可以使用这个递归技术,假设每一次递归会将复杂度为O(n)的证明变为一个O(f(n))的证明,而这个递归过程本身的计算复杂度是O(g(n)),则递归一次后总计算复杂度就变为O1(n)=O(f(n))+O(g(n)),两次后就是O2(n)=O(f(f(n)))+O(g(n))+O(g(f(n))),三次后就是O3...
[洛谷日报第48期]莫队算法初探
我们排序之后,每个块内均摊有根号\个询问的l端点,显然这l个端点的右端点是有序的,最多一共会移动n次,所以对于一个块,复杂度是O(n)然后有根号n个块,所以总的复杂度是O(n\)但对于询问特别大的情况,O(n\)可能会超时,需要用其他的长度,我们来分析一下什么情况下均摊复杂度最优然而在随机情...
美国力挺的Open RAN,真的能成功吗?
但与此同时,它的成熟度又是明显不够的,面临的挑战也是巨大的。技术复杂度增加开放的接口会带来更加复杂的处理机制,部分接口还需定义全新规范的信令流程,增加了整体的设备复杂度和系统集成的难度。并且,多个供应商之间要互联互通,就必须进行互操作测试。目前该测试也就是仅限于基站,核心网两个网元,涉及的厂家也...
【行业案例】AI驱动的京东端到端补货技术建设实践——戚永志
我们想实现整个周转效率的最佳化,需要把最佳时机和最佳量决策出来,这一块依赖于运筹能力的搭建。运筹能力的搭建会服务于履约,包括派单优化、履约路线优化,也会有额外的产出。③第三类是仿真平台对于任何一个算法,在落地上线之前,都要做一轮详细的评估。仿真平台是我们完成上线前最后一轮准备的载体。做供应链库存...